Ernest Cohen Obituary

COHEN Ernest, M.D. Age 86, of Doylestown, Pa., passed away on Sunday, March 24, 2024. Born in Chester, Pa., October 30, 1937. He was the son of the late Ben and Sarah (Gentner) Cohen. Beloved husband of 63 years to Elinor (Soll) Cohen. Special dad to Amy and Andy Schaeffer and Robert and Kim Cohen. Caring pop pop of Natalie and Sam Cohen, and Sara Schaeffer. Brother to Norma and the late Sam Silverman and Renee and Stan Cohen. Ernie graduated from West Phila. High and went to Temple University and Temple University School of Medicine, graduating in 1962. He then did his internship and surgical residency at Abington Memorial Hospital. Finishing his training, he was called to duty in the Navy, serving 6 months at Newport, R.I., and one year in DaNang, Vietnam with the 1st Marine Division. Upon his return he served 6 more months at Phila. Naval Hospital. He was an honorable officer, especially during his time in Vietnam, often operating on children in an adjoining village with cleft palates which he corrected when things were quiet at his base. Ernie and his family then settled in New Orleans where he practiced at Touro Infirmary. He developed cherished friends, all of which felt blessed to have him in their lives. He retired in 2000, but continued to teach Surgery at LSU School of Medicine. Hurricane Katrina struck in 2005, and he and Elinor returned to Washington Crossing, and then to Pine Run Independent Living Community where again, his friends were like family.
